What companies run services between 110th Street, NY, USA and Grand Central Terminal, NY, USA?

MTA operates a subway from 110th Street to Grand Central-42 St every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 14 min. Alternatively, MTA Bus Company operates a bus from Lexington Av/E 110 St to Lexington Av/E 45 St every 10 minutes. Tickets cost $2–7 and the journey takes 39 min.
